Headlines from May 20, 1971

GENERAL DEMOTED OVER MYLAI CASE

By William Beecher Special to The New York Times

Maj Gen S W Koster and Brig Gen G H Young stripped of their DSMs for failing to conduct adequate probe into '68 slayings of S Vietnamese civilians at Mylai

FIRST UNIT BUILT IN HOUSING PLAN

By John Berbers Special to The New York Times

Sec Romney initiates assembly-line production of housing module at Battle Creek, Mich, plant, 1st unit produced under Govt's Operation Breakthrough program; says module signals coming of real revolution in housing; factors easing growth of factory-produced housing, including trend by bldg trades unions do do both factory work and installation at site at indus wage rates discussed; history of Breakthrough program noted

Machine‐Gun Fire Hits 2 Policemen

By Unknown Author

NYC Ptl T Curry and N Binnetti, assigned to patrol car guarding residence of Manhattan Dist Atty Hogan, shot by fire from automatic weapon when they tried to stop car for traffic violation on Riverside Drive; both men in critical condition; Lindsay, Hogan, Police Comr Murphy and PBA pres Kiernan visit hosp; comment on shooting; details

Tony Stewart

1971Tony Stewart, American race car driver[†]

Anthony Wayne Stewart, nicknamed "Smoke", is an American semi-retired professional auto racing driver, and former NASCAR team co-owner of Stewart-Haas Racing. He currently competes in the NHRA Top Fuel class. He is a four-time NASCAR Cup Series champion, winning two as a driver, one as owner/driver (2011), and one as an owner (2014).

Waldo Williams

1971Waldo Williams, Welsh poet and academic (born 1904)[†]

Waldo Goronwy Williams was one of the leading Welsh-language poets of the 20th century. He was also a notable Christian pacifist, anti-war campaigner, and Welsh nationalist. He is often referred to by his first name only.

1971In the Chuknagar massacre, Pakistani forces massacre thousands, mostly Bengali Hindus.[†]

Chuknagar massacre was a massacre of Bengali Hindus committed by the Pakistan Army and local collaborators during the Bangladesh War of Independence in 1971. The massacre took place on 20 May 1971 at Dumuria in Khulna and it was one of the largest massacres during the war.
